• Old School WWF Tag Team Veteran Celebrates His Birthday

Old School WWF Tag Team Veteran Blake Beverly (Real name: Mike Enos) turns 56 today.

Mike Enos spent most of his professional wrestling career teaming with his close personal friend Wayne Bloom, first as “The Destruction Crew” for Verne Gagne’s American Wrestling Association (88-91), later as “Minnesota Wrecking Crew 2” for Ted Turner’s World Championship Wrestling (1990) and then they finally joined the World Wrestling Federation in 1991 as “The Beverly Brothers”.

They were managed by The Genius (Lanny Poffo) for a while, but eventually left the promotion in 1993, then again teamed for a few matches in 1997 & 1998 on World Championship Wrestling TV during their respective singles runs with Ted Turner’s company.

• Backstage News On Possible Heat Between Goldberg & WWE Wrestler

In the main event of WWE Super ShowDown 2019, The Undertaker defeated Goldberg.

Goldberg got busted open during the match and already had a little blood spot on his head prior to the match.

Below is what NXT wrestler Matt Riddle posted about this on Instagram:

“Awesome job bro, you’re already bleeding and the match hasn’t even started #WWESSD”

Riddle went on to explain why he’s disrespecting Goldberg by tweeting the following:

Bryan Alvarez of the Wrestling Observer addressed this situation and had the following to say:

“Matt Riddle’s just up there burying Goldberg and so in talking to people this weekend and listen, God only knows in pro wrestling, but from talking to people this weekend the indication I have is that this is real and somebody told me that Riddle has actually been saying things about Goldberg for awhile.

Goldberg blocked Riddle [on Twitter] and he was really angry about it and that’s why he went on this weekend-long tirade on Goldberg.

I know people who are furious at Riddle. I can’t even say the words they’re saying, but the weird thing is that things are still being posted. Like if this was real then why are they allowing him to do this? It’s not coming off well.”
